Greoux-les-Bains : A « sports and nature » destination

Hiking, cycling and boating activities

HIKING

Gréoux-les-Bains is situated in a nature reserve in the Verdon valley and benefits from an exceptional and well-preserved landscape. Plains with lavender fields, olive groves, Mediterranean heather, hills, lakes, gorges,… so much open country and space suitable for outdoor activities. From a leisurely stroll to more serious hiking, nature lovers can discover the Provençal landscape in any way they choose. The abundance of plants that are typical of the south of France adds fragrance and colour to your excursions.

Hiking

Self-guided hiking.

Available at the Tourist Office, the «Local Hiking Map» contains details of a network of 12 waymarked trails, useful tips and descriptions of local fauna and flora.

Explore Provence on a guided walk

If you like combining fun with knowledge, why not take part in one of the walks organised by the Tourist Office? Your guide will share his passion for the area with you, filling you in on local flora and fauna. Available between March and December, this hiking programme is guaranteed to delight! There’s something to suit all walking paces and tastes!

Fun and educational themed walks for all ages. Departure at the Tourist Office. Observating beavers and wild, edible plants, and explore the Verdon canal, the Valensole plateau and a network of transhumance routes.

Enjoy footpath walking in the area’s most picturesque parts, taking you to the Verdon Gorges, the Trevans Gorges, Moustiers Sainte- Marie, Oppedette Gorges, several Verdon and Luberon summits and many other areas nearby.

Informal, friendly walks to some of the region’s most impressive sites : Verdon Canyon, Martel hiking trail, Mont Denier Summit, etc.

Available at the tourist office you’ll find mountain biking maps of the Gréoux-les-Bains area, suggesting a great range of routes covering a total distance of 1000 km. Around Gréoux-les-Bains there are many quiet roads, ideally suited for road cyclists. In addition, every year a number of tours are organised, for which you may register. The Tourist Office offers free cycling maps covering the Gréoux-les-Bains area and surroundings, suggesting many possible routes. Take a map and discover at your own pace the mythical places of Provence. Many different itinerary suggestions are at your disposal: the Valensole plateau and its lavender fields, the awe-inspiring lakes and Verdon Gorges and, last but not least, the Sainte-Victoire Mountain, the Lure Mountain and the high plains of the Haut-Var.

Discovering the area on an electric bike

You can also discover the region and its scenery in comfort and with much less effort on an e-bike.

New ! Hire an electric bike

Hiring an electric bike is a great way to get around the town easily or to explore the surrounding villages. It’s also the best way to conquer the steep terrain of Provence and the Verdon region. Whilst it looks and is driven like a normal bike, an e-bike has a concealed battery that provides electric assistance for around 70km or more. These electric bikes can be hired at the Bike-Rental Agency in Gréoux-les-Bains. Please refer to the Tourist Office for further details.

Aquatic fun

Boating activities

Water is a common denominator in Gréoux-les-Bains. From the wildlife-filled banks of the Verdon to the rejuvenating waters of the health resort, not forgetting the lapping sounds of the fountains and wash-houses, water is everywhere you go. With Verdon Gorge and various lakes so close by, the more adventurous will find plenty of thrill-seeking opportunities. Choose from a range of watersports or explore some of the area’s stunning natural attractions.

Esparron-de-Verdon lake and Sainte-Croix lake are the ideal spot for boating activities in the summer. As well as sailing clubs, you’ll find canoe, pedalo and electric boat hire, perfect for exploring the Verdon Gorges.
